Overview
Project Description: Project installs EV chargers in surface parking lots or parking garages, and provides electrical power via connection to existing electrical infrastructure in nearby buildings. Majority of work will be civil and electrical.
Engineer's Estimate: Contract amount not to exceed $2M.
Project Location: TBD, Seattle, WA
